AUGUSTA - Rep. Nicole Grohoski, D-Ellsworth, will host her virtual "Coffee with Constituents" event via Zoom on Saturday, Feb. 27 from 9:00 a.m. to 10:30 a.m. These monthly events are an opportunity for constituents from Ellsworth and Trenton to ask questions, share concerns and ideas and otherwise just connect.
Participants are encouraged to drop-in anytime that works for them by visiting the website: Coffee with Constituents. If videoconferencing is a challenge, calling in by phone is also an option. Please call Grohoski at 207-358-8333 for more information. Participants may also email specific questions or topics to Grohoski ahead of the event.
"The legislative process is now in full swing, with virtual public hearings and work sessions on bills underway," said Grohoski. "I hope to help connect you to the process, via my work as your representative or by connecting you with the info you need to participate directly. I look forward to hearing your priorities and sharing some of my work on important topics like healthcare access, broadband, energy and economic recovery."
Grohoski is serving her second term in the Maine House of Representatives as a member of the Energy, Utilities and Technology Committee. She represents the communities of Ellsworth and Trenton.
